if any one can give me a link to how the night sky effect was done without getting trails I would be grateful.
Take lots of photos in succession with a max shutter speed of 30 seconds to reduce trails and a low f-stop to get the detail then in the video software make each one last say 0.05 seconds one after another to give a smooth movement accross the sky.
